CD4 <sup>+</sup> T-cells sensitize quasi-mesenchymal breast tumors lacking CD73 to anti-CTLA4 immune checkpoint blockade therapy

2025-05-13

Abstract excerpt

Although immune checkpoint blockade therapy has generated dramatic responses in certain cancer types, breast tumors are largely unresponsive. Epithelial-mesenchymal plasticity leads to the assembly of an immunosuppressive tumor microenvironment and drives resistance of breast tumors to immunotherapies. Importantly, targeting CD73 completely sensitizes quasi-mesenchymal breast tumors to anti-CTLA4 immune checkpoint...
